The Problem with Overcomplication



It's easy to fall under the catch of thinking that even more equals much better-- even more serums, more printer toners, even more treatments. However skin isn't constructed to process a buffet of active components daily. Making use of too many products can usually result in the reverse of what we're attempting to attain: irritation, sensitivity, and outbreaks.



Among the significant discoveries driving the skinimalism trend is the understanding that skin thrives on balance. Overwhelming it with actives can interfere with the skin obstacle, which is your body's all-natural protection system. When the obstacle becomes compromised, it can't safeguard against outside irritants, maintain wetness properly, or manage oil manufacturing. The outcome? Soreness, dry skin, and stress.



Skinimalism welcomes us to trust our skin's all-natural knowledge. When we stop regularly pounding it, we enable its own repair work and renewal processes to take control of. With simply a couple of thoughtfully chosen actions, we can often attain far better outcomes than with a shelf full of fashionable therapies.

Selecting the Essentials



Skinimalism does not mean abandoning skincare entirely. It's regarding picking items that function smarter, not harder. A mild cleanser, a lightweight hydrating serum, and the best face moisturizer with sun protection can go a long way. These essentials resolve the core requirements of skin-- cleansing, sustenance, and security-- without overwhelming it.



What's trick right here is quality over amount. Investing in items that provide actual results without rough ingredients or unneeded additives can lower the requirement for rehabilitative procedures down the line. Multitasking items are particularly popular in skinimalist regimens because they use benefits like hydration and sun protection in one simple action.
